What Is High Purity NAD+?

Nicotinamide adenine dinucleotide (NAD+) is a vital coenzyme present in all living cells, playing a central role in cellular metabolism and energy production. High purity NAD+ refers to NAD+ that has been refined to a level of exceptional chemical and biological quality, free from contaminants that could interfere with experimental or therapeutic outcomes. This form of NAD+ ensures consistent performance in both research and clinical applications, particularly within the peptide science community where precision is crucial.

From a biochemical standpoint, NAD+ participates in redox reactions, transferring electrons from one molecule to another, which is essential for processes like glycolysis and the citric acid cycle. Moreover, NAD+ serves as a substrate for enzymes involved in DNA repair and gene expression regulation, including sirtuins and PARPs. Given these functions, maintaining the highest purity in NAD+ preparations is critical for reliable research results and effective therapeutic formulations.

Why Purity Matters in NAD+ for Peptide Applications

When working with peptides—short chains of amino acids that function as signaling molecules or therapeutic agents—the presence of impurities can greatly affect the stability and biological activity of formulations. Low purity NAD+ can introduce unwanted variables, such as degraded products or residual solvents, which may alter peptide interactions or enzymatic functions.

Ensuring high purity NAD+ is particularly important in studies examining NAD+-dependent enzymes and pathways, where even trace contaminants might skew data or reduce efficacy. Researchers and developers often prioritize sourcing NAD+ with purity levels exceeding 98–99% to minimize these risks.

Advances in High Purity NAD+ Production

The synthesis and purification of NAD+ have evolved significantly, incorporating techniques like high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) and crystallization to isolate NAD+ at ultra-high purity standards. These advances enable more reproducible experimental conditions and enhance the safety profile of NAD+-based supplements or therapeutics.

In peptide formulation, using high purity NAD+ helps maintain the integrity of sensitive peptides, promoting optimal bioavailability and activity. This is especially valuable in anti-aging research, neuroprotection, and metabolic health, where NAD+ supplementation is often combined with peptide therapies to synergistically support cellular function.

The Role of High Purity NAD+ in Research and Therapeutics

Many researchers report that High Purity NAD+ significantly improves assay accuracy and biological outcomes in NAD+-related studies. This quality of NAD+ minimizes confounding factors, enabling clearer insights into peptide interactions with NAD+-dependent pathways.

For example, peptides that modulate sirtuin activity—a family of NAD+-dependent deacetylases implicated in longevity and metabolic regulation—require precise NAD+ concentrations free of contaminants to achieve consistent effects. High purity NAD+ ensures these peptides function as intended without interference.

Practical Considerations When Selecting NAD+ for Peptide Work

When sourcing NAD+ for peptide science or therapeutic development, consider the following:

  • Purity level: Aim for ≥98% purity verified by independent analytical methods.
  • Stability: NAD+ should be stable under storage and handling conditions to prevent degradation.
  • Compatibility: Ensure the NAD+ preparation is free from solvents or additives that may affect peptide solubility or activity.
  • Supplier reliability: Choose vendors with transparent quality control and documentation practices.
